Output 58bca83dbf66de1dd6187627a7d1a45b176b61f92339bfaee5044d163bc76305:1

value
19664126
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 af4fbbd770a79b60e06f60d8ed7f047df7f75062 OP_EQUALVERIFY OP_CHECKSIG
address
1GyxmZzWfHAC3n18RZKrq8jp43Ckjr5MEk
transaction
58bca83dbf66de1dd6187627a7d1a45b176b61f92339bfaee5044d163bc76305
spent
true